[p]Modrons are the embodiment of law and order, marching in lockstep through the planes. But when Nordom Whistlklik was separated from his fellow modrons, the essence of chaos infected this rogue quadrone. Now with his crossbow-shaped gear spirits in hand, he works to fit his complex new outlook into his logical—if quirky—understanding of the planes.Nordom the Modron has received some much-needed attention with his rework, improving his utility across formations and reinforcing his link to the Modron Core system. These changes will go live at the beginning of the second week of Simril 9 on Wednesday, December 10.

Let's talk about Nordom's rework!

[/p][h3]Abilities[/h3][h3]Basic Attack[/h3]
  • [p]Gear Spirits(ranged) -Two gear spirits have taken the form of crossbows, which Nordom fires simultaneously at the closest two enemies. If only one enemy remains, he'll instead hit it twice.[/p]
[h3]Formation Abilities[/h3]
  • [p]Form Orderly Ranks - Nordom increases the damage of all Champions in the one column ahead of him by 100%.
    [/p]
  • [p]Core Programming - Nordom increases the effect of Form Orderly Ranks and potentially augments his own abilities depending on which Modron Core you have assigned to the current adventuring party. Buffs stack multiplicatively.
    [/p]
  • [p] Core Buffs:
    [/p]
  • [p]Modest Core: 100% for each unique species in the formation.
    [/p]
  • [p]Strong Core: 100% for each Champion with a total ability score of 78 or higher in the formation.
    [/p]
  • [p]Fast Core: 100% for each Speed Champion in the formation.
    [/p]
  • [p]Magic Core: 100% for each Champion with a magic base attack in the formation, and Nordom's crossbows count as Ranged/Magic attacks.
    [/p]
  • [p]Aerois Core: 300% for each Heroes of Aerois Champion in the formation, and Nordom gains the Heroes of Aerois affiliation.
    [/p]
  • [p]Unaffiliated Core: 100% for each unaffiliated Champion in the formation.
    Dexterous Core: 100% for each Champion with a Dexterity of 15 or higher in the formation.
    [/p]
  • [p]Lawful Core or No Core: 100% for each Lawful Champion in the formation.[/p]
  1. [p]The Great Modron Puzzle - Nordom gains Pipe Puzzle stacks based on the status of the outputs in all active Modron Cores you have equipped across all parties. The effect of Form Orderly Ranks is increased by 25% for each Pipe Puzzle stack, stacking multiplicatively.
    [/p]
  • [p]You gain Pipe Puzzle stacks for having:
    [/p]
  • [p]Powered Outputs
    [/p]
  • [p]Epic Powered Outputs
    [/p]
  • [p]Supercharged Outputs
    [/p]
[h3]Specializations[/h3]
  • [p]BASIC Functionality - Nordom increases the effect of Form Orderly Ranks by 33% for each BASE adventure you have completed in the Grand Tour campaign, stacking multiplicatively.
    [/p]
  • [p]Modron Core Toolbox - Nordom increases the amount of experience gained on the Modron Core attached to his adventuring party when completing new areas by 20%
    [/p]
  • [p]Core Competency - Nordom gains Core Competency stacks based on the total level of all of your modron cores. The effect of Form Orderly Ranks is increased by 25% for each Core Competency stack, stacking multiplicatively.
    [/p]
[h3]Ultimate Ability[/h3]
  • [p]The Frequent Modron March(melee) -A multitude of modrons march from left to right over 15 seconds, pushing all enemies back a short distance and dealing ongoing massive damage as they pass by.[/p]

New Champion: Lark



    A consummate showman and performer, Lark loves the spotlight, but his desire for attention might end up getting him killed. Hunted by mysterious enemies with deadly intent, Lark has nevertheless managed to forge a degree of notoriety and a small fan following as a bard, all while evading his pursuers and any questions about who is hunting him and why. Lark left his old band of performers and initially joined up with the Fallbacks in order to surround himself with powerful protectors. He didn’t expect to catch feelings for the group in the process, but he’s adjusting. The show must go on, after all.

Lark is a Support, Speed, and Debuff Champion who boosts the damage of Champions in the middle of his formation. He favors sharp words over sharp weapons, but when all else fails, he’ll reach for his crossbow, Last Resort. This impulsive showman has a habit of running off on his own and landing himself in trouble.

[h3]Abilities[/h3]
[h3]Basic Attack[/h3]
  • Vicious Mockery(magic) -Lark attacks a random enemy, dealing 1 hit. Lark prefers to attack enemies he hasn't attacked yet.

[h3]Passive Abilities[/h3]
  • Uggie! - Uggie joins the party, starting next to Lark unless she's already in the formation next to another Fallbacks Champion. Uggie increases the damage of all non-adjacent Champions by 100%.

[h3]Formation Abilities[/h3]
  • Devil May Care - Lark increases the damage of all Champions that aren't in the first or last column by 100%.
  • Uptempo Uggie - Uggie's buff is increased by 400% when Lark is in the formation.
  • Bardic Perspiration - When Uggie is with Lark, and at least 50% of the area's quest requirements are met, Lark sprints off to the next area, leaving the formation (and Uggie) behind. When the formation catches up to him, Lark has already antagonized several enemies, spawning 1 enemy in the next area before the formation even arrives.
    • Updated Basic Attack: Uggie's Bite (melee) - Uggie leaps out and bites a random enemy, dealing 1 hit. Uggie will prioritize enemies she hasn't attacked yet.
  • Rapt Audience - When Lark attacks an enemy and does not defeat it, the enemy gains the Charmed debuff. Charmed enemies take 100% additional damage for each Charmed debuff that Lark has applied in the current area, stacking multiplicatively and capping at 10 stacks. If Lark attacks an enemy he has already Charmed, it still increments his Charmed count for the area. Once Lark applies his maximum number of Charmed stacks in an area, he switches over to use his crossbow, named Last Resort.
    • Updated Basic Attack: Last Resort (ranged) - Lark fires his Crossbow at the closest enemy dealing 5 seconds of BUD based damage.

[h3]Specializations[/h3]
  • Band of Misfits - Lark increases the damage of Devil May Care by 100% for each unique class in the formation, stacking multiplicatively.
  • Center of Attention - Lark increases the damage of Devil May Care by 175% for each Fallback Champion and/or Champion with a Charisma score of 13 or lower in the formation, stacking multiplicatively.
  • Path of Nightmares - Lark increases the damage of Devil May Care by 150% for each Tiefling and/or Evil Champion in the formation, stacking multiplicatively.

[h3]Ultimate Ability[/h3]
  • Enthrall(magic) -Lark's powerful performance deals 1 ultimate hit to all enemies and charms them, making them more susceptible to additional damage.

Tales of the Champions, Part 4



Well met!

We are excited to bring you the fourth installment of the Tales of the Champions campaign, where we will be visiting the City of Splendor and a carnival that travels the planes for two new adventures and six challenging variants!

On our next adventures, Havilar and her twin sister are pulled into a black market investigation along with the infamous Black Viper, while Hank and the Saturday Morning Squad get magical assistance from a pixie to sneak into the Witchlight Carnival -- what could go wrong?

Completing the base adventures will unlock Havilar (Seat 10) and Hank (Seat 1). Completing the variants will earn you exclusive Feats, Tanking Pigments, and two unique Skins that cannot be found anywhere else!

As we enter Act 2 of the campaign, to be able to access these new adventures, you'll need to have completed 6 Tales adventures or Variants. Additionally, the area targets for the base adventures and variants have increased.

[h2]Market Mischief[/h2]


Havilar and her twin sister Farideh may not often see eye to eye, but they always stand together. A shopping trip in Waterdeep is soon waylaid by a black market conspiracy involving ambitious wizards, costume changes, and a book club.
  • Complete Area 150
  • Rewards: Havilar Unlock

[h3]Variant 1: Double Standards[/h3]
Havilar and Farideh get pulled into a black market investigation with twice the requirements.
  • Havilar starts in the formation. She can be moved, but not removed.
  • You may only use Champions that are a Standard Species. Standard Species are Aasimar, Dragonborn, Dwarf, Elf, Gnome, Goliath, Halfling, Human, Orc, Tiefling, Half-Orc, and Half-Elf.
  • Quest requirements are doubled in non-boss areas.
  • Getting to Know Idle Champions: Some Speed Champions, like Havilar, increase the rate at which you progress in area quests. Use her and other Speed Champions to get through these increased requirements.
  • Complete Area 350
  • Rewards: 4 Gold Havilar Chests and 250 Corrupted Gems

[h3]Variant 2: Chipping Away[/h3]
Havilar and Farideh get pulled into a black market investigation while facing some armored foes.

Must have completed a Tier 2 variant in an Event
  • Havilar starts in the formation. She can be moved, but not removed.
  • You may only use Champions with an ability score total of 81 or more.
  • All enemies have 4 armored health if they don't already have segmented health.
  • Enemy speed and damage are increased by 100%.
  • All Champions' base attack cooldowns are increased by 3 seconds.
  • Complete Area 800
  • Rewards: 3x Tanking Pigments and 250 Corrupted Gems

[h3]Variant 3: Charging Up[/h3]
Havilar and Farideh get pulled into a black market investigation while facing foes that grow stronger before they engage.
Must have completed a Tier 3 variant in an Event
  • Havilar starts in the formation. She can be moved, but not removed.
  • You may only use Neutral Good, Chaotic Good, and/or Chaotic Neutral Champs.
  • Each enemy's damage increases by 100% for each second they are active before they attack, stacking multiplicatively.
  • Complete Area 1400
  • Rewards: Ball Gown Havilar Skin and 250 Corrupted Gems

[h2]A Tricksy Pixie[/h2]


Hank the Ranger and his faithful friends receive magical assistance from a mischievous pixie to enter the Witchlight Carnival - but when the enchantments unravel, the Saturday Morning Squad learns a valuable lesson about trust.
  • Complete Area 150
  • Rewards: Hank Unlock

[h3]Variant 1: How Low Can You Go?[/h3]
Hank and his friends with a variety of low ability scores enjoy the Witchlight Carnival.
  • Hank starts in the formation. He can be moved, but not removed.
  • You may only use Champions with an ability score total of 78 or less.
  • Once you have two Champions in the formation with a particular ability score total, you may not add any more Champions with that particular ability score total.
  • Getting to Know Idle Champions: Many variants restrict Champions based on their ability scores. By collecting a bunch of Champions, you'll have more choices in these restrictive variants.
  • Complete Area 350
  • Rewards: 4 Gold Hank Chests and 250 Corrupted Gems

[h3]Variant 2: One Hit Wonders[/h3]
Hank and his friends enjoy the Witchlight Carnival while facing particularly deadly enemies.

Must have completed a Tier 2 variant in an Event
  • Hank starts in the formation. He can be moved, but not removed.
  • You may only use Champions that are 30 years old or younger. Additionally, you may use Rosie and/or Gromma.
  • All enemies in a wave spawn at the same time.
  • Enemies with melee attacks automatically defeat Champions they deal damage to.
  • Complete Area 800
  • Rewards: Epic Hank Feat: Prodigal Leader (Increases the damage of all champions by 50%) and 250 Corrupted Gems

[h3]Variant 3: Crossover Episode[/h3]
Hank and ALL of his friends enjoy the Witchlight Carnival thanks to the generosity of a 'friendly' pixie.
Must have completed a Tier 3 variant in an Event
  • Hank starts in the formation. He can be moved, but not removed.
  • You may only use Good Champions.
  • Assorted friends join the formation.
  • At the start of each Boss area, Venger arrives on his nightmare as an additional boss that must be defeated.
  • Complete Area 1200
  • Rewards: Trickster Hank Skin and 250 Corrupted Gem
